Diindolylmethane DIM supplements are most commonly used to Thyyroid hormone imbalances among Thyrid, with the most suppleemnts imbalance being estrogen dominance. Excess estrogen can increase thyroxine binding globulina protein that decreases available thyroid hormone in the body.

DIM is also found naturally in cruciferous vegetablesincluding broccoli, Brussels sprouts, cabbage, and cauliflower.

Ashwagandha has been celebrated for its therapeutic qualities in the traditional practice of Ayurvedic medicine for over 3, years. It has many health benefitsincluding its ability to help optimize thyroid hormone levels in healthy individuals.

Initial findings are promising and additional studies with a larger sample size and longer duration are warranted.

B vitamins support the conversion of food into usable energy in the body. Deficiencies in B vitamins are common in people with thyroid issues and can affect thyroid functioning.

Vitamin B12 is generally lower in those with blood markers of reduced thyroid function. B12 is lower in those with thyroid disorders, due to multifactorial reasons.

These healthy fats can become part of cell membranes, which may help favorably alter thyroid-stimulating hormone TSH receptor activity and thyroid hormone regulation.

Omega-3s are naturally found in fatty fish and seafood in the essential EPA and DHA forms, as well as in plant foods as the ALA form that can partially convert to the essential forms. Supplements are also an excellent way to get omega-3s.

Magnesium is an essential mineral that acts as a cofactor in over processes in the body including energy production. Although it is a highly needed nutrient, most people do not get enough in their diet. On top of poor dietary intake, magnesium depletion can occur with stress. Increasing intake of foods rich in magnesium, such as pumpkin seeds, tuna, dark leafy greens, and nuts, or taking a magnesium supplement may help meet your needs.

Severely low levels can impact thyroid function since magnesium is needed as a cofactor to convert T4 to T3 active thyroid hormone. Magnesium is also needed for metabolizing vitamin D, which we know is also important for thyroid health.

It is considered a non-essential amino acid since it can be made from another amino acid in the diet called phenylalanine. Tyrosine is involved in thyroid health as an amino acid that acts as a precursor for thyroid hormonescombining with iodine to help synthesize thyroid hormones. One of the main benefits of L-tyrosine is its ability to replenish levels of catecholamines in the brain.

The antioxidant-like properties of curcumin can support thyroid function by managing oxidative stresswhich can impact thyroid gland function. An animal study found that turmeric supplementation resulted in increased thyroid hormone levels. Bladderwrack is a seaweed that has been traditionally used as a natural remedy to support thyroid health, particularly in cases of reduced thyroid function.

Bladderwrack also contains an antioxidant called fucoxanthin and others that can help reduce oxidative damage that could impact the thyroid gland. Of note, clinical studies on bladderwrack are limited, and it is best to avoid this seaweed if pregnant or breastfeeding to avoid overdosing on iodine.

Guggul is a gum resin obtained from the Guggul tree native to India and other parts of Asia. It has been used for centuries in traditional Ayurvedic medicine to support various aspects of health, including thyroid function.

It contains active compounds called guggulsterones have been shown in animal studies to boost thyroid function. While preclinical research shows some promise, there is not much clinical research to understand this in humans.

There is stronger researchhowever, for guggul in promoting cardiovascular health by maintaining healthy cholesterol levels already in normal range. It is best to avoid taking guggul if pregnant or breastfeeding. Rhodiola rosea is an adaptogen that can help you feel energized and alert.

The active compound called salidroside that is prevalent in species of Rhodiola has demonstrated thyroid supportive effects. Studies have shown that rhodiola rosea can help manage regulation of the stress hormone cortisolwhich has a known impact on thyroid function.

By modulating cortisol levels, Rhodiola rosea may promote a healthier balance in the body's stress response system, potentially benefiting the thyroid. Due to lack of evidence on its safety during pregnancy and breastfeeding, it is best to avoid during those stages of life.

Forskolin is a plant compound derived from a coleus plant native to India that exhibits health benefits potentially impacting thyroid health. Animal studies have shown stimulating properties of forskolin on levels of the thyroid hormones T3 and T4.

While more human research is needed, the animal studies are promising for the use of forskolin in the cases where thyroid hormone production needs support. Forskolin is possibly unsafe during pregnancy, and there is limited research on its safety during lactation.

First of all, you can try maintaining a healthy balanced lifestyle. Exercising can promote and maintain healthy thyroid hormone production. You may also want to try to take steps to reduce stress. Stress causes your body to release cortisol, and too much cortisol can interfere with thyroid hormone production.

Certain lifestyle factors can negatively impact thyroid health, including smoking, drinking alcohol, insufficient nutrient intake, too little or too much iodine intake, infections, and stress.

Lack of quality sleep and regular exercise are also associated with reduced thyroid health. Aim to get quality sleep and at least hours each night.

Incorporate regular physical activity into your weekly routine, and find ways to help manage stress that work for you. Talk to your doctor about measuring your thyroid levels periodically.
